KAISER, Proprietor. 1894. HERE AND THERE. PRESSED BRICKS. The Arrington Case Again. Roseburg Plaindealer.] Aaron Rose, through his attorney, W. W. Cardwell, has commenced suit against H. Wollenberg to recover $4003.55. Mr. Rose claims that he was liable for but one-third of the amount of Arrington’s defalcation, whereas be paid one-halt. He has therefore brought suit for the recovery of the difference, which is $4003.55, as stated above. COUNTY, ASHLAND, OREGON. fel PoS NO. 6.
